Hiya — quick handover for the contractors coming to Wrenfield Depot this week. We're all squeezed into the temporary cabin block behind Unit 4 while the main office gets gutted, so sign-in happens there, not at the old gatehouse. Skips are by the fence; keep the fire lane clear. Tea point's in cabin two. The cabin block door is on a keypad and takes this week's code.

staff pass of fajof-fawif = bdg-ES-2

## Contact: Thumbnail Cache Memory Leak

The slow memory growth in the Briarframe image cache is being tracked by the Media Platform pod. Current status: leak reproduced under sustained thumbnail churn; fix targeted for the next minor release. Please route all related reports and heap dumps to that pod rather than general infra. For questions ahead of the weekly sync, the pod lead can be reached here.

pager mailbox: sorael.druwyn@tolvaqsys.corp

### Archiving Cold Storage Buckets

Buckets in the Permafrost tier are archived automatically after 180 days of inactivity, but on-call may need to force an archive run when the sweeper backlog grows. Use the `frost-archive` CLI against the Glacierline control API; it requires a service credential with the archive-admin scope. For your first shift, authenticate with the key provided below.

app token of fajop-fahif = qvz4-AnML